What heads and what cam is on the test car?
Old 01-29-2007, 05:56 PM
  #96  
10 Second Club
iTrader: (47)
 
John02SS's Avatar
 
Join Date: Nov 2001
Location: Pace, FL
Posts: 1,453
Likes: 0
Received 0 Likes on 0 Posts

Default

It is a 383 with a 243/250 112+4 cam and a set of TEA 2.5 LS6 heads. Can has already made 501/453 with a ported FAST on it.

mamno gets 500 to do the job on a new intake. I looked into it, and seriously woule have to have my head examined to put another 500 into an 800 dollar plastic intake.

For that kind of $ I can buy an edlebrock and have it ported with a good elbow, which I am 100% will perform better. Hell I can sell my fast that's on my car for what it woudl cost me to get an edlebrock and the rails/throttle cable, and I don't think it would be more then 500 to have an edlebrock ported.



But, I am still very curious as to the results of this test, if the mamo/any other porting yields any serious results, I will pull my intake and port it myself, I have pic's of a ported intake that would be easy enough with a dremel and a small sanding drum to copy.
